Thanksgiving Casserole (made With Leftovers)
  1. Preheat oven to 400-degrees.

  2. Combine turkey and cranberry sauce and spread evenly on the bottom of an 8x8 glass baking dish (or double and use a 9x13 inch pan).

  3. Evenly press on leftover mashed potatoes and sprinkle corn over the top.

  4. Mix together milk and leftover gravy and spread evenly over potatoes and corn.

  5. Sprinkle on leftover stuffing and lightly drizzle chicken broth over the top (this will keep the stuffing from drying out).

  6. Cover with tin foil and bake at 400-degrees for 25-30 minutes or until heated through.
